Thycotic has announced the release of its PAM Maturity Assessment

Thycotic, a provider of privileged account management (PAM) solutions for more than 10,000 organisations worldwide, has announced its PAM Maturity Assessment, designed as a strategic framework to help organisations understand their current level of PAM maturity.

As a free online tool, the PAM Maturity Assessment increases an organisation’s visibility into how it manages privilege security and enables security and IT teams to prioritise actions and align budget and resources.

Information security and IT professionals can take the free survey in under five minutes by visiting https://thycotic.com/resources/thycotic-pam-maturity-model/.

Participants get an immediate grade upon completing the survey, along with a follow up email that includes a report with detailed results and customised recommendations to systematically lower privileged account risk, increase business agility and improve operational efficiency.

“Many companies aren’t sure where to start with PAM or which security activities have the most impact,” said Joseph Carson, Chief Security Scientist at Thycotic. “This model is based on security industry best practices and our work with 10,000 customers of all types. It’s designed to help companies progress on their PAM journey based on defined benchmarks as well as their own risk drivers, budget and priorities.

In addition to the PAM model and online tool, Thycotic is planning on releasing a trend report of PAM maturity in the coming months, with the goal of creating greater understanding of privileged account security and providing metrics on PAM adoption back to the international security community.
